gamma-Glutamylcysteine and thiosulfate are the major low-molecular-weight thiols in halobacteria.

Six representative species of extremely halophilic bacteria were found to contain approximately millimolar concentrations of gamma-glutamylcysteine in the absence of significant glutathione. Thiosulfate also accumulated in the halobacteria, apparently as a major product of cysteine oxidation.
